1.  The 28th Annual Cotton Festival will take place this Saturday, Oct. 17, in Eclectic. From 8 a.m. to 2 p.m., head to Main Street for an abundance of fun options. If you like cars, enjoy an antique/classic car show, antique tractor display and a military vehicle display. There will be chicken races, a dog show contest, art and photo contests, a free carnival-themed kids zone, more than 140 vendors and more!

2.  The Alabama Bass Trail Tournament Championship will take place at Lake Martin Oct. 23-24. The 10 divisional tournament winning teams will automatically qualify, along with high school teams, college teams, couple teams and more. There will be many fishing boats out on the water that weekend!

3.  Head to the Fall Family Festival at Russell Crossroads on Halloween this year, Oct. 31! From 10 a.m. to 1 p.m., watch a working blacksmith and a grist mill, pick out the perfect pumpkins from the pumpkin patch, enjoy wagon and pony rides, participate in a scavenger hunt, pet animals at the petting zoo, savor festival food items, take place in the pie and cake baking contest and lots more.

4.  What better way to spend Halloween than on a Halloween Night Hike? Sign up for the Russell Crossroads event taking place Oct. 31 from 5:45 to 7:45 p.m. at Wilson Road Trailhead. Cost is $10, advanced registration is required. You will hear ghost stories and discussions on cryptozoology while you hike. Costumes are optional! Flashlights will be provided.

5.  Alexander City has lots of Halloween activities taking place! The Great Pumpkin Patch at Strand Park will be open Oct. 19-31 for you to pick out pumpkins in all sizes, colors and prices. A Harvest Market will take place Oct. 29 from 4-7 p.m. in Strand Park, in conjunction with the pumpkin patch. On Oct. 31, there will be a Downtown Trick or Treat from 11 a.m. to 1 p.m. for the kids! Then in the evening, starting at 7 p.m., head to the Monster Mash Street Bash on Main Street, with a DJ, dancing, cash bar, costume contest and mechanical bull. Find more info for all of this on their Facebook page!

6.  Union Volunteer Fire & Rescue will host a Trunk or Treat event on Oct. 31 from 5 to 7 p.m. in Dadeville! Enjoy outdoor games, fire trucks, and of course, trunk or treating. Kids can walk to the trunks of cars and get their candy. Enter to win a door prize and enjoy free hot dogs, chips and drinks while they last. A prize will be awarded for the best decorated trunk!
